I’m sorry to hear that your HP Elitebook 745 G6 laptop is shutting down unexpectedly. There could be several possible causes for this issue, such as hardware failure, software corruption, overheating, or power settings. Here are some steps you can try to troubleshoot and fix the problem:
Unplug the AC power from the laptop. Press and hold the power button for more than 12 seconds. Release the power button (after at least 12 seconds). Re-connect the AC power to the laptop. This will perform a hard reset and clear any static charge that might be causing the issue.
Update your laptop’s BIOS, drivers, and Windows to the latest versions. This can help resolve any compatibility or performance issues that might be causing the shutdown problem. You can use the HP Support Assistant app or visit the HP website to download and install the updates.
Clean the vents and fans of your laptop to remove any dust or debris that might be blocking the airflow and causing overheating. Overheating can cause your laptop to shut down abruptly to prevent damage to the hardware. You can use a soft brush or a can of compressed air to gently clean the vents and fans. You may also want to use a cooling pad or elevate your laptop to improve ventilation.
